LS11 OLA is a 2011 Mazda MX-5 in Silver with a 1,798c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.2%.

Across all 2011 Mazda MX-5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 84.7% with a typical mileage of 36,971 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mazda MX-5 f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 44,475 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LS11 OLA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mazda MX-5 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 15 years old, this Mazda MX-5 is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
